'''''Innesoconcha''''' is a [genus](/source/genus) of four species of tiny glass-snails that are [endemic](/source/endemism) to [Australia](/source/Australia)'s [Lord Howe Island](/source/Lord_Howe_Island) in the [Tasman Sea](/source/Tasman_Sea).<ref name="h&k">{{cite book |last1=Hyman |first1=Isabel |last2=Köhler |first2=Frank | author-link= |date=2020 |title= A Field Guide to the Land Snails of Lord Howe Island |url= |location=Sydney |publisher= Australian Museum |page= |isbn=978-0-9750476-8-2}}</ref>

==Species==
* ''[Innesoconcha aberrans](/source/Innesoconcha_aberrans)'' <small>Iredale, 1944</small> – '''black face glass-snail'''
* ''[Innesoconcha catletti](/source/Innesoconcha_catletti)'' <small>(Brazier, 1872)</small> – '''Catlett's yellow glass-snail'''
* ''[Innesoconcha delecta](/source/Innesoconcha_delecta)'' <small>(Iredale, 1944)</small>
* ''[Innesoconcha doppelganger](/source/Innesoconcha_doppelganger)'' <small>Hyman & Köhler, 2022</small>
* ''[Innesoconcha flavescens](/source/Innesoconcha_flavescens)'' <small>(Iredale, 1944)</small>
* ''[Innesoconcha grata](/source/Innesoconcha_grata)'' <small>(Iredale, 1944)</small>
* ''[Innesoconcha miranda](/source/Innesoconcha_miranda)'' <small>(Iredale, 1944)</small>
* ''Innesoconcha prensa'' <small>(Iredale, 1944)</small>
* ''[Innesoconcha princeps](/source/Innesoconcha_princeps)'' <small>Iredale, 1944</small> – '''banded golden glass-snail'''
* ''[Innesoconcha rosacea](/source/Innesoconcha_rosacea)'' <small>(Iredale, 1944)</small>
* ''[Innesoconcha segna](/source/Innesoconcha_segna)'' <small>Iredale, 1944</small> – '''pale glass-snail'''
